Surfing the Zeitgeist: A Deep Dive into Google Trends


What is Google Trends?


Imagine you could see a graph of the entire world's curiosity. That's essentially what Google Trends is. It's a free, public website created by Google that shows how often a specific search term is entered into their search engine over a given period of time. It doesn't show you the raw number of searches (that would be a massive, messy number!), but instead plots the term's popularity on a clean, simple graph. It is one of the most powerful tools for understanding the zeitgeist - a German word meaning "the spirit of the age".

How Does it Work?


When you look at a Google Trends graph, you're not seeing millions of searches. Instead, the data is anonymised (all personal information is removed) and then normalised. This means Google finds the point where the search term was most popular (its peak popularity) and gives that point a score of 100. Every other point on the graph is then scored relative to that peak. A score of 50 means the term was half as popular as it was at its peak. This clever system makes it incredibly easy to compare the popularity of different topics, even if one is searched for millions of times and the other only thousands.

Spotting Patterns and Telling Stories


The real magic of Google Trends is in finding patterns. An analyst can look at a graph and instantly understand a global story. There are a few common types of trends:
Cyclical Trends: These are patterns that repeat over time. For example, searches for "World Cup" will see a gigantic spike every four years. Searches for "Christmas presents" will spike every December.
Long-Term Trends: This shows a topic becoming more or less popular over many years. For example, searches for the social media app "TikTok" have shown a huge upward trend since 2018, while searches for "Facebook" have slowly declined.
News Spikes: These are sudden, sharp spikes in interest that happen when a major news story breaks. For example, a search for a specific volcano would spike dramatically on the day it erupts.

Why Do Analysts Care?


This data isn't just for fun; it's a vital tool for professionals. Businesses use it for market research, helping them decide when to launch a new product. Journalists use it to see what topics the public are most interested in, helping them find new stories. Even public health officials can use it to track search trends for flu symptoms to predict where an outbreak might be happening. By analysing these patterns, we can turn a simple line on a graph into powerful, actionable knowledge.

Plugged Task: The Trend Tracker's Report


image
The Scenario
A major online news website has hired you as a Junior Data Analyst. Your first task is to investigate the public interest in two competing topics over the last year. They want a one-page report that compares the trends and explains what the data is telling you.

The Persona
You are The Analyst. Your job is not just to show the data, but to interpret it. Look for the story behind the numbers. Why did a trend spike? Which one is more popular overall?

1
Access the tool

Your primary tool is Google Trends. You will need to use its interface to gather all the evidence for your report. You can access the tool here: Google Trends.

2
Choose your trends

Decide on two competing things you want to investigate. A good comparison makes for a good story.

Examples:
Gaming: "PlayStation" vs "Xbox"
Social Media: "TikTok" vs "Instagram"
Entertainment: "Marvel" vs "DC"
Sport: "Premier League" vs "Champions League"
Enter your first search term in the box and press Enter. Then, click on + Compare and add your second term.

3
Set your parameters

Data is only useful in context. We need to make sure we are looking at the right time and place.
Just below the search terms, find the location button. It probably says "Worldwide" by default. Change this to United Kingdom.
Next to that, find the time range. Change this from "Past day" to Past 12 months.

4
Analyse the data

Now you're an analyst! It's time to find the story. Look at all the information on the page.
Interest over time: Look at the main line graph. Are there any big spikes or dips? Hover your mouse over them to see the date. Can you guess what might have caused a spike (e.g., a new game release, a movie premiere)?
Interest by region: Look at the map of the UK. Is one of your topics more popular in England than in Scotland?
Related queries: Scroll down to the tables at the bottom. This shows you what else people were searching for. This is a great way to understand why a trend might be popular.

5
Write your report

Open a word processor (like Microsoft Word or Google Docs) and create your one-page report.
Title: Give your report a clear, professional title (e.g., "A Data Analysis of PlayStation vs. Xbox Search Trends in the UK").
Introduction: Write a short paragraph explaining which two trends you chose to investigate.
Evidence: Take a screenshot of your Google Trends graph and paste it into your document.
Analysis: Write two or three paragraphs explaining what your data shows. Point out any interesting spikes, compare the overall popularity, and use the 'Related queries' to support your ideas.
Conclusion: Write a final short paragraph summarising your findings. Which trend was more popular over the last year, and what is your main piece of evidence for this?

Outcome
Your final submission is a professional, one-page report.
The report contains a clear title and a screenshot of your evidence.
Your analysis explains the patterns in the data, not just describes them.
Your conclusion is a clear summary supported by the data you have presented.

Unplugged Task: The Trend Forecaster's Doodle


On a piece of plain paper, you are going to predict the future!

1
Choose a single search term for an event that you know is coming up in the future. This could be anything from the release of a new movie or video game, a major sporting event like the Olympics, or a seasonal event like "Halloween".
2
Draw a simple graph. The horizontal axis is 'Time' (over the next 12 months) and the vertical axis is 'Search Interest' (from 0 to 100).
3
Now, sketch the line graph that you predict the search interest will follow. Will it be a single massive spike? A gradual rise? A repeating pattern?
4
Annotate your drawing. Next to every key spike or dip on your graph, write a short note explaining why you think the interest will change at that specific time. For example, "Spike here because the movie trailer is released" or "Goes down here because the school holidays have ended".
